What Does 上網 (shàngwǎng) Mean?

The term 上網 (shàngwǎng) translates directly to “go online” or “access the internet.” It is a compound verb consisting of two parts: 上 (shàng), meaning “to go up” or “to ascend,” and 網 (wǎng), which means “net” or “network.” In a colloquial context, 上網 refers specifically to the action of connecting to the Internet to browse, communicate, or retrieve information.
